Tourism Conference 2019
2019 is set to be a good year for tourism in the Outer Hebrides. Three major travel and media companies – CNN, Lonely Planet and AirBnB, have featured us in their list of Top 10 global destination for 2019.
To take advantage of this coverage and to build momentum from the opportunities it presents, we are hosting a Tourism Conference for the Outer Hebrides as part of Scottish Tourism Month in March.

We have spent the last year talking to our visitors and getting the views of our members. All the output has been distilled into six stories all of which capture a unique element of the Outer Hebrides that also makes people choose us as a place to visit.
These six stories sit at the heart of the conference, and a varied mix of speakers from the islands and beyond will outline how they will drive our tourism strategy forward towards 2025.
